About Bakanas
Bakanas, a town in Kazakhstan's Almaty Region region, stands as one of the notable urban settlements in this part of the world. 6,965 people call Bakanas home, making it a notable settlement in the region.
At 44.81°N, 76.27°E, Bakanas occupies a position in the Northern Eastern Hemisphere. Residents and businesses align their schedules to the Asia/Almaty timezone. The city's position away from the equator shapes its seasonal patterns, with noticeable differences between summer and winter months.
